Dairy Crest formula price down for November

Dairy Crest Direct’s formula milk price will reduce by 0.144p/litre to 31.938p/litre from 1 November.


Despite a £20/t increase in wholesale cream values to £1,740/t, a £14/t reduction in concentrate costs had resulted in the drop to the formula price, the company said.


Launched in March this year, the contract calculates a monthly milk price via a formula tracking five key costs: bulk cream, retail liquid milk (four pints), concentrates, fertiliser and red diesel.


Following a first-come, first-served application process, 175 farmers signed up all or part of their milk supply to the formula contract. It was intitially open to 100m litres of milk.
